Arthur Rinderknech def. Miomir Kecmanovic 6(5)-7(7), 6-4, 6-4 — Canadian Open 2026 R64

Match recap

Arthur Rinderknech defeated Miomir Kecmanovic 6(5)-7(7), 6-4, 6-4 in the R64 of the Canadian Open 2026.

Break-point conversion decided a match separated by five total points. Arthur Rinderknech cashed 4 of 11 return chances to Miomir Kecmanovic's 2 of 14 and stacked 21 aces against three, edging the overall count 116-111 despite dropping the opening tiebreak. After that breaker, Kecmanovic never broke again. Rinderknech's first-serve points won climbed from 68 percent in the opener to 84 and then 89, and the swings landed in game 7 of the second set for 4-3 and game 9 of the third for 5-4. Kecmanovic saved two match points before the No. 23 seed converted the third, 2 hours and 47 minutes in, for just a fourth hard-court win of 2026 against six losses and a place in the Canadian Open round of 32.

Match stats

Miomir Kecmanovic: 3 aces, 27 winners, 57% first serves, 7 double faults, 2/14 break points. Arthur Rinderknech: 21 aces, 49 winners, 55% first serves, 9 double faults, 4/11 break points.
